noun
- a fish-eating duck with a narrow serrated bill and a crested head
Examples
- The red-breasted merganser dove underwater to catch a fish.
- We spotted a hooded merganser swimming near the reeds.
- The merganser’s serrated bill helps it grip slippery fish.
- A pair of mergansers nested by the lake shore.
- The common merganser is larger than other species in its genus.
- Mergansers are excellent divers and swimmers.
